Connecticut State Department of Education to Host Webinar

January 25, 2022

The Connecticut State Department of Education (CSDE) will host a webinar on Jan. 31 from 5-6 p.m. to discuss its current goals and investments for the future. Topics include federal funding investments, initiatives currently underway, and more. State Commissioner of Education, Charlene M. Russell-Tucker, will also answer questions submitted prior to the event.

The webinar is open to everyone — students, parents, and members of the education community and public — and will be livestreamed on YouTube and CT-N.

City of Waterbury, Board of Education Announce Waterbury Promise Scholarship

December 21, 2021

I want to call your attention to a dynamic new partnership that is set to help Waterbury's high school students realize their college promise.
 
The City of Waterbury, under Mayor Neil O'Leary, Waterbury Board of Education and Superintendent of Waterbury Public Schools Verna Ruffin have teamed up to create and launch the Waterbury Promise Scholarship.

This partnership affirms Waterbury's commitment to students pursuing higher education by removing the financial barriers they and their families face as part of the decision-making process.
